#1ea90c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#1ea90c is composed of 11.8% red, 66.3% green and 4.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 82.2% cyan, 0% magenta, 92.9% yellow and 33.7% black. It has a hue angle of 113.1 degrees, a saturation of 86.7% and a lightness of 35.5%. #1ea90c color hex could be obtained by blending #3cff18 with #005300. Closest websafe color is: #339900.

#1ea90c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#1ea90c has RGB values of R:30, G:169, B:12 and CMYK values of C:0.82, M:0, Y:0.93, K:0.34. Its decimal value is 2009356.

Shades and Tints of #1ea90c
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010400 is the darkest color, while #f2fef1 is the lightest one.

Tones of #1ea90c
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#595c59 is the less saturated color, while #19b005 is the most saturated one.
